`

Netty系列之Netty编解码框架分析

 
阅读更多
http://www.infoq.com/cn/articles/netty-codec-framework-analyse/
分享到:
评论

相关推荐

    Netty 框架学习 —— 编解码器框架(csdn)————程序.pdf

    本文将深入探讨Netty中的编解码器框架。 首先,我们需要理解编码器和解码器的基本概念。编码器负责将应用程序的数据结构转换为适合在网络上传输的格式,通常是字节流。解码器则负责将接收到的网络字节流还原为应用...

    Netty+自定义Protobuf编解码器

    综上所述,"Netty+自定义Protobuf编解码器"的主题涉及到如何在Netty框架下创建一个能够处理多种protobuf消息类型的编解码器,这将极大地增强网络通信的灵活性。通过自定义编解码器,我们可以根据实际需求发送和接收...

    Netty中Marshalling编解码自定义栈应用

    Netty 是一个高性能、异步事件驱动的网络应用程序框架,用于快速开发可维护的高性能协议服务器和客户端。在 Netty 中,编解码器是处理数据传输的关键组件,它们负责将原始字节流转换为有意义的对象,反之亦然。本文...

    Netty之自定义编解码器.zip

    本压缩包文件"Netty之自定义编解码器.zip"着重讨论的是如何在Netty中自定义编解码器,这是Netty框架中的一个重要组成部分,用于将应用程序数据转换为网络传输的数据格式,以及将接收到的网络数据转换回应用程序可以...

    Netty4编写服务器客户端,自定义编解码,发送自定义消息

    Netty 是一个高性能、异步事件驱动的网络应用程序框架,用于快速开发可维护的高性能协议服务器和客户端。在这个项目中,我们将深入理解如何利用 Netty 4 来编写服务器和客户端,实现自定义的消息编解码,并进行通信...

    架构师2015-05

    #### 专题:Netty系列之Netty编解码框架分析 & 深入浅出Mesos 1. **Netty编解码框架分析**: - Netty是一款高性能的网络应用程序框架,特别适合用于构建服务器端的应用程序。 - 编解码框架是Netty的核心组件之一...

    Netty进阶之路-跟着案例学Netty

    《Netty进阶之路-跟着案例学Netty》是由知名技术专家李林峰撰写的一本专为Java开发者深入理解Netty框架而准备的书籍。这本书旨在通过实例教学,帮助读者全面掌握Netty的核心特性和实战技巧,提升网络编程的能力。 ...

    netty分隔符和定长解码器的应用

    Netty是Java领域的一款高性能、异步事件驱动的网络应用程序框架,它简化了创建网络服务,尤其是TCP和UDP协议的服务。在Netty中,解码器是处理接收数据的重要组件,用于将接收到的原始字节流转换为可操作的对象。本篇...

    Netty中Protobuf编解码应用

    Netty是Java领域的一款高性能、异步事件驱动的网络应用程序框架,常用于开发高并发、高性能的服务器和客户端。在Netty中, Protobuf(Protocol Buffers)是一种高效的序列化协议,由Google开发,用于数据交换。它...

    Netty中Marshalling编解码应用

    Netty是一个高性能、异步事件驱动的网络应用程序框架,用于快速开发可维护的高性能协议服务器和客户端。在Netty中,编码(Encoding)和解码(Decoding)是网络通信中处理数据转换的关键步骤,而Marshalling就是一种...

    Netty系列之Netty高性能实践.pdf

    2.2.2. **高性能的编码和解码**:Netty提供了一套强大的编解码框架,可以自定义编解码器,针对特定的数据结构和协议进行优化,减少不必要的内存拷贝和CPU运算。 2.2.3. **零拷贝技术**:Netty通过直接缓冲区...

    netty框架 jar包

    4. `netty-codec`: 提供了各种编解码器,如ByteToMessageDecoder和MessageToByteEncoder。 5. `netty-codec-http`和`netty-codec-http2`: 对HTTP/1.x和HTTP/2协议的支持。 6. `netty-handler`: 包含了处理网络事件的...

    03-04-10-Netty编解码的艺术1

    通过本章的学习,读者将深入理解Netty如何处理网络通信中的数据问题,并掌握如何利用Netty的编解码框架构建高效的网络应用。这不仅包括理解TCP粘包和拆包的基本原理,还包括如何利用Netty提供的工具来设计和实现适应...

    如何用netty写一个自己的PRC框架

    Netty是一个高性能的网络通信框架,它是基于Java的NIO(New I/O)库实现的。NIO支持面向缓冲区的、基于通道的I/O操作,可以让用户使用较少的资源(如线程)完成大量的网络连接。Netty的设计初衷是为了帮助开发者快速...

    基于Netty框架的demo项目

    这是一个基于高并发网络框架-Netty框架的demo项目,旨在展示Netty服务端与客户端的基础使用方式,并深入探讨了自定义编解码器以及心跳机制的实现。本demo紧密结合了本人发布的《初识Netty》一文中的示例,为学习者...

    netty框架图及netty面试知识点解析

    Netty通过自定义编解码器(Encoder和Decoder)来解决这个问题,例如FixedLengthFrameDecoder、LengthFieldBasedFrameDecoder等,它们可以帮助我们正确地分割和组合网络数据。 TCP协议的滑动窗口机制是TCP流量控制的...

    Android使用Netty网络框架实践(客户端、服务端)

    在Android开发中,有时我们需要构建高性能的网络通信应用,这时Netty框架就能派上大用场。Netty是一个异步事件驱动的网络应用程序框架,它为高性能、高可用性的网络服务器和客户端提供了一种简单易用的方式。本实践...

    netty源码深入分析

    《Netty源码深入分析》是由美团基础架构部的闪电侠老师所分享的一系列关于Netty源码解析的视频教程。以下将根据标题、描述、标签以及部分内容等信息,对Netty及其源码进行深入剖析。 ### Netty简介 Netty是基于...

    基于Protostuff实现的Netty编解码器.docx

    总结来说,基于Protostuff的Netty编解码器是通过结合Protostuff的序列化和反序列化能力以及Netty的编解码器框架来实现的。它允许我们将复杂的Java对象安全地转换为网络友好的字节流,并在接收端恢复原状。这种机制...

    netty消息拆包粘包编解码(java代码)

    Netty 是一个高性能、异步事件驱动的网络应用框架,常用于开发服务器和客户端的通信应用,如聊天、游戏以及各种协议的服务器等。在TCP协议中,由于数据的无边界特性,可能会出现“粘包”和“拆包”的问题。这两个...

Global site tag (gtag.js) - Google Analytics